Leith Links, Edinburgh
Situated approximately two miles northeast of the city centre, the area of Leith Links forms part of Edinburgh’s increasingly popular Leith district, which recently featured on The Times’ list of ‘Coolest places to live in Britain’. The Port of Leith, with its proud identity and sense of community, boasts a fascinating heritage, with many of the old bonded warehouses and grand merchant buildings having been given a new lease of life as part of a comprehensive regeneration project. Residents enjoy the open green spaces of Leith Links and Claremont Park right on their doorstep. These are home to children’s play areas, football pitches, tennis courts, a cricket pavilion, and a community croft. Meanwhile, the services and amenities around Great Junction Street and Leith Walk are minutes’ walk away, and just around the corner is The Shore: A cosmopolitan hotspot of artisan cafés, trendy bars, traditional pubs, and award-winning restaurants. More extensive shopping is available at Ocean Terminal shopping centre, which accommodates a cinema complex, a 24-hour gym and over fifty high-street stores. Primary and secondary schooling is provided locally, and the area benefits from fantastic public transport links, travelling across the city and beyond, as well as swift and easy access to the A1 and Edinburgh City Bypass. In addition, a tram link along Constitution Street provides the area with a direct commute through the city centre to Edinburgh International Airport.
